By EZEKIEL OBI, Abuja –

 

The House of Representatives on Friday said it lost one of its members, Rep. Isa Dogonyaro( APC-Jigawa) after a brief illness.

The  Chairman House Committee on Media and Public Affairs, Rep. Akin Rotimi, disclosed this in a statement on Friday in Abuja.

Rep. Rotimi said: “It is with deep sorrow that we announce the passing of Dogonyaro , the distinguished Member representing the Babura/Garki Federal Constituency of Jigawa State in the 10th Assembly of the House of Reps.

“Dogonyaro died after a brief illness, on Thursday in Abuja, at the age of 46.

He said that Dogonyaro was a dedicated and passionate legislator who served his constituents and the nation with utmost commitment.

He added that the deceased was a pillar in the House, who contributed significantly to the development of legislation, particularly in the area of HIV/AIDS, Tuberculosis.

Others include Malaria Control, adding that he served as the Deputy Chairman of the House Committee.
